How can a diet low in processed foods improve skin appearance?

Processed foods are those that have been altered from their natural state through various methods such as cooking, preserving, or adding artificial ingredients. These foods often contain high levels of refined sugars, unhealthy fats, and additives, which can have negative effects on overall health, including the appearance of the skin.

When it comes to skin health, a diet low in processed foods can have several benefits:

1.

Reduced inflammation:

Processed foods are often high in refined sugars and unhealthy fats, which can trigger inflammation in the body. Inflammation is linked to various skin conditions such as acne, eczema, and psoriasis. By avoiding processed foods, you can help reduce inflammation and potentially improve the appearance of your skin.

2.

Increased nutrient intake:

Processed foods are typically low in essential nutrients such as v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. These nutrients play a crucial role in maintaining healthy skin. By opting for a diet rich in whole, unprocessed foods such as f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ains, you can ensure that your body receives an adequate amount of these skin-friendly nutrients.

3.

Better hydration:

Many processed foods, such as sugary beverages and snacks, can contribute to dehydration. Dehydrated skin can appear dull, dry, and less plump. By choosing a diet low in processed foods and instead focusing on hydrating options like water, herbal teas, and fresh fruits and vegetables, you can help keep your skin hydrated and improve its overall appearance.

4.

Improved gut health:

The health of your gut microbiome has a direct impact on your skin health. Processed foods, especially those high in sugar and unhealthy fats, can disrupt the balance of beneficial bacteria in your gut, leading to various skin issues. By consuming a diet low in processed foods and rich in fiber, prebiotics, and probiotics, you can support a healthy gut microbiome, which may result in clearer and healthier skin.

In conclusion, a diet low in processed foods can have a positive impact on skin appearance by reducing inflammation, increasing nutrient intake, promoting hydration, and improving gut health. By prioritizing whole, unprocessed foods, you can nourish your skin from the inside out and achieve a healthier, more radiant complexion.
